A System of Ecologically and Phytocenotically Differentiated Varieties of Perennial Grasses for Central Caucasus Conditions

摘要

A real lever for increasing feed production is the restoration and development of grasslands. Grasslands are not only essential for meeting the needs of animal husbandry for feed, but also play a crucial role in addressing important ecological and nature conservation issues. The goal of the research is to create innovative, highly productive varieties of perennial legumes and grasses, well adapted to specific growing conditions, possessing high ecological resilience, and capable of fully utilizing the bioclimatic potential of particular regions. The study is based on a system of ecologically and phytocenotically differentiated 39 varieties of 28 species of perennial legumes and grasses of a new generation, developed in the scientific agrarian center of the North Caucasus region of Russia. The direction and methods of selection were determined by both general and specific tasks, dictated by the diversity of soil and climatic conditions of the Central Precaucasus, as well as the nature and type of use (construction) of grasslands. The task of expanding phytocenotic selection, effective symbiotic activity, creating innovative varieties with stable dry matter yield (not less than 12.0 t/ha for hay and pasture use), and improved feed value (crude protein content of 12–15% for cereals and 22–27% for legumes) was accomplished.
